On Wed, May 12, 2010 at 01:51:16PM -0000, petrj wrote:
> I have installed Lucid Lynx final release (system if fully updated right
> now) and this bug persists :-( Whenever I boot and press <Enter> or <2>
> X crashed and restart, It's annoying !

Please reboot and set the option 'plymouth:debug' on the kernel command line.

After booting, please switch to console with Ctrl+Alt+F1, log in, and report
the output of 'ps awx | grep X' as well as the output of 'status plymouth';
then switch back to X with Alt+F7 and confirm that the crash happens on the
same boot cycle.

Finally, attach the /var/log/plymouth-debug.log file that's created on the
system.
